Core Viewpoint - The small home appliance industry is facing significant challenges due to widespread quality issues and deceptive marketing practices, highlighted by the recent revelation of "fake temperature control knobs" in air fryers, which undermines consumer trust and threatens the industry's reputation [4][5][11]. Group 1: Industry Challenges - The discovery of "fake temperature control knobs" in multiple brands, including Rongshida, Zhigao, and Rongsong, has exposed a collective failure in the small appliance sector, further damaging an already struggling industry [4][11]. - Quality issues are rampant, with a reported 50% non-compliance rate in mini washing machines and an overall appliance non-compliance rate of 14.87%, primarily in low-priced products [14][15]. - The phenomenon of "fake functions" and "false parameters" is pervasive, making it difficult for consumers to identify subpar products, leading to safety concerns and potential hazards [12][13]. Group 2: Market Trends - The small appliance industry experienced explosive growth during the pandemic, but since 2022, it has seen a decline in retail sales and volume, with kitchen appliance retail sales dropping by 0.8% in 2024 [19][20]. - The average price of kitchen appliances is expected to rise by 10.6% in 2025, indicating a shift towards higher-end products, while low-end products continue to struggle [27]. - The market is becoming increasingly polarized, with mid-to-high-end products gaining traction due to technological advancements, while low-end brands face declining sales [28][29]. Group 3: Consumer Behavior - Consumers are becoming more discerning, prioritizing practicality and innovation over aesthetics, leading to a high idle rate of around 70% for small appliances [21][22]. - The demand for genuinely useful products is rising, as consumers are less willing to be swayed by marketing gimmicks and are willing to pay more for quality [24][34]. - The shift in consumer expectations necessitates that brands focus on solving real user pain points rather than relying on superficial features [30][34].
